From a4b3ee325c7354579d495bc74a777e494e5ec38c Mon Sep 17 00:00:00 2001
From: quanwei <419654421@qq.com>
Date: Fri, 06 Feb 2026 18:18:44 +0800
Subject: [PATCH] 商品可以价格面议 选择走访时显示输入走访企业名 分会添加活动时要总会审核 分类添加人数限制,添加活动选择了填写人数限制的分类时活动名额下显示该分类人数限制为15 同一个企业30天内只能走访一次,在30天内走访同一个企业时提示该企业已被走访xx天后才可以从新走访
---
admin/app/common/model/plus/agent/User.php | 18 +++++++++++++++++-
1 files changed, 17 insertions(+), 1 deletions(-)
diff --git a/admin/app/common/model/plus/agent/User.php b/admin/app/common/model/plus/agent/User.php
index bb5d7ea..bb287a3 100644
--- a/admin/app/common/model/plus/agent/User.php
+++ b/admin/app/common/model/plus/agent/User.php
@@ -8,7 +8,8 @@
use app\common\model\plus\team\Apply as TeamApplyModel;
use app\common\model\plus\shareholder\Apply as ShareholderApplyModel;
use app\common\model\plus\agent\Grade as AgentGradeModel;
-
+use app\common\model\branch\ActivityUser as ActivityUserModel;
+use app\common\model\plus\agent\Referee as refereeModel;
/**
* 分销商用户模型
*/
@@ -76,6 +77,20 @@
'app_id' => $model::$app_id,
'grade_id' => AgentGradeModel::getDefaultGradeId()
], $data));
+ $user=(new \app\common\model\user\User())->find($user_id);
+ if ($user){
+ if($user['real_name']!=''&&$user['mobile']!=''){
+ $user_ids=(new ActivityUserModel)->where(['recommend_name'=>$user['real_name'],'recommend_mobile'=>$user['mobile']])->column('user_id');
+ if ($user_ids){
+ foreach ($user_ids as $value)
+ {
+ (new \app\common\model\user\User())->where(['user_id'=>$value])->update(['referee_id'=>$user_id])
+ (new refereeModel())->createRelation($value,$user_id);
+ }
+ }
+ }
+
+ }
event('AgentUserGrade', $model['referee_id']);
return true;
}
@@ -106,6 +121,7 @@
// 团队分红添加队长 by yj
$teamModel = new TeamApplyModel;
$teamModel->becomeTeamByAgent($user_id, 50, $model['app_id']);
+ $teamModel->becomeTeamByAgent($user_id, 70, $model['app_id']);
// 股东分红添加股东 by yj
$shareholdModel = new ShareholderApplyModel;
$shareholdModel->becomeShareholderByAgent($user_id, 50, $model['app_id']);
--
Gitblit v1.9.2